Marshall law declared in Addis

The situation in Addis Abeba is turning for the worst. There is a very wide scale
clampdown on the public by Meles's security forces. Cars, taxis and pedestrians are
being stopped and searched after 7:00 pm. As you might have heard there were various
public meetings in the city organised by CUD. The public is unanimously supporting the
boycotting of the Parliament. EPRDF must have been rely shocked with the amount of
support the opposition is receiving, since they assumed that they have managed to
cool the public mood. Now they have band the meetings as well. Next week the opposition
will announce there decision publicly, that is weather to oin Parliament or not. It is very
depressing to all of us who live in Ethiopia that our countries future is being stifled
by dictatorships of the worst kind. Over 14 years of misrule by EPRDF plus 17 years
of the EWP (Ethiopia's workers party) and The Kings despotic rule has reduced this country
to be the worst places on the face of the earth. Where are we going to see the light at
the end the tunnel.

I recently spoke to my Georgian neighbor and he told me what happened to former president Edward Shevardnadze and the rose revolution. Georgian government was very close to U.S unlike the previous Ukrainian government. Initially, the current U.S administration did not want to give a chance for instability that could tip the atmosphere to Russians advantage. However, when the U.S administration saw the unpopularity of the Shevardnadze government, the opposition’s adherence to democratic principle and the inclination of the people to work in free market economy, the U.S administrations flipped its side to the opposition. The most important factor here is whether the people of Addis, Nazeret, Bahirdar, Nekemete, Gore, Harar, Dire Dawa and etc are going to go out in millions and demonstrate. The U.S administration will be forced by circumstances to change it's side if the mass media is covering such a movement 24x7. The fact is that U.S interest in EPDRF is strategic but not out of devotion. If the U.S administration sees that the people are rejecting EPDRF inside and outside en-mass in millions it will take the right side because it has to answer its policy to it’s electorate.
